Two rods, one of aluminium and the other made of steel, having initial length `l_1 and l_2` are connected together to from a single rod of length `l_1+l_2.` The coefficients of linear expansion for aluminium and steel are `alpha_a and alpha_s` and respectively. If the length of each rod increases by the same amount when their temperature are raised by `t^0C,` then find the ratio `l_1//(l_1+l_2)`
A. `(alpha_s)//(alpha_a)`
B. `(alpha_a)//(alpha_s)`
C. `(alpha_s)//((alpha_a)//(alpha_s))`
D. `(alpha_a)//((alpha_a)//(alpha_s))`

Correct Answer - C
(c) The lengths of reach rod increases by the same amount
`:. Deltal_a=Deltal_s`
`rArrl_1alpha_at=l_2alpha_at`
`rArr(l_2)/(l_1)=(alpha_a)/(alpha_s) rArr (l_2)/(l_1)+1=(alpha_a)/(alpha_s)+1`
`rArr(l_2+l_1)/(l_1)=(alpha_a+alpha_s)/(alpha_s) rArr (l_1)/(l_1+l_2)=(alpha_s)/(alpha_a+alpha_s)`
